The Communication Trust: Empowering Children with Communication Skills
The Communication Trust is a non-profit organization that aims to empower children with the communication skills they need to succeed in life. Founded in 2007, the trust has been working tirelessly to ensure that every child has access to the support and resources they need to develop their communication skills.
At the heart of The Communication Trust's mission is I CAN, a children's communication charity that provides a range of services and programs designed to help children overcome speech and language difficulties. I CAN believes that every child deserves the chance to reach their full potential, regardless of their background or circumstances.
One of the key challenges facing many children today is poor communication skills. This can have a significant impact on their ability to learn, socialize, and engage with others. Without adequate support and intervention, these children may struggle throughout their lives.
That's where The Communication Trust comes in. By providing targeted support and resources for children with speech and language difficulties, we aim to break down barriers and give every child an equal chance at success.
Our approach is based on years of research into effective interventions for speech and language difficulties. We work closely with parents, teachers, healthcare professionals, and other stakeholders to identify areas where support is needed most.
Through our programs such as Talk Boost KS1 & KS2 (a targeted intervention programme aimed at boosting speaking & listening skills), Early Talk Boost (a targeted intervention programme aimed at boosting early language development) , Chatterbox Challenge (an annual fundraising event which encourages young people across schools/nurseries/childminders etc.,to develop good speaking & listening habits), we provide practical tools for improving communication skills in both formal settings like schools as well as informal settings like homes or community centres.
We also offer training courses for professionals who work with children such as teachers or healthcare workers so they can better understand how best they can help those struggling with speech/language issues.
